英文摘要
DESCRIPTION (adapted from applicant's abstract): This application seeks to
develop a new method to direct the 3-D assembly of biomolecules and synthetic
polymers. This will be done by cross-linking molecules in a highly controlled
manner using mutiphoton illumination. A wide range of biological molecules will
be incorporated in the 3-D structures while maintaining their bioactivity. The
investigators claim that their approach provides benefits over current methods
including photolithography, microcontact printing and free-form
microfabrication. This will be accomplished with higher optical resolution,
preservation of biological function, and improved 3-D capability. Feasibility
has been demonstrated by fabricating structures with synthetic polymers,
proteins, hydrogels, and active enzymes. The proposed work will develop
fabrication methods with wide applicability in a number of biological and
bioengineering fields. Specific goals are: 1) to fabricate structure for
applications in biosensors, gene chips, protein-based micro-machines,
micrometer scale-enzyme factories, and biomaterials. 2) To fabricate nano and
micro-scale gels for application in biosensors, drug delivery, and tissue
engineering. 3) To fabricate dimensionally complex channels and structures for
applications to microfluidics. 4) To fabricate composites and biomaterials for
tissue engineering.
